Racheal Ofori comes to Cove Park this June through the Jerwood Performing Arts residencies, programmed by Fuel Theatre. In a new development for 2014, former participants will each nominate emerging artists new to both Cove Park and Fuel to take up this year’s residency opportunities. The nominated artists will work with Fuel either on a specific project, or for the more general development of their creative practice. The residencies will take place in May, June, July and August this year.

Cove Park is most grateful for the continued support of the Jerwood Charitable Foundation for making this work possible.

Racheal is an actor and writer based in London. Her one woman show titled ‘Portrait’ was performed at the Camden Fringe Festival in London, she has performed poetry in open mic nights in London and New York.

Racheal will use her Cove Park residency to rework and develop ideas from her show ‘Portrait’.
